Last Buckeye Standing

Who will be the LAST BUCKEYE STANDING?
The Last Buckeye Standing is a unique event for runners of all abilities, but only the strongest among them will be the LAST RUNNER STANDING. The race will be begin at 7:00 a.m. on Saturday August 12 and each runner will have exactly one hour to complete the 4.167 mile loop. If a runner fails to return within the hour, they are eliminated from the race. Runners can complete the course at whatever pace they choose, but they MUST finish the race and be ready to start the next race within 60 minutes. A new 4.167 mile race will begin every hour on the hour (10:00 a.m., 11:00 a.m., 12:00 p.m. and so on…) until only one runner is left standing. If a runner fails to make it to the start line at the top of the hour, that runner is eliminated. What will YOUR strategy be? Will you run the loop hard and reserve time for rest, or take your time, conserve your energy on the trail and only take a few minutes to rest before the next race begins? This race may not favor the speedster, but the runner who is slow and steady. WHO will be the LAST BUCKEYE STANDING?

More Details

Join us in the “Buckeye State” of Ohio for the “Last Buckeye Standing Backyard Ultra’. Race will be held at Alum Creek State Park on the wooded and scenic Alum Creek Hiking Trail that runs along the Alum Creek Reservoir. The course will be a 4.167 mile loop through grass ski paths and single track trails with moderate elevation gains/losses (100-200ft per loop). Race will follow all standard Backyard Ultra rules and regulations. Course trail will be clear and in August trails are dry, runnable but be prepared for rain and mud in low-lying spots. The summer daylight hours are long but for the night loops we recommend headlamps for the hours 9:00 pm – 5:00 am. We will also place solar landscape lights on the trail that will provide some lighting of the trail and especially hazards but do not count on them to light your entire path – have that headlamp.
